5 hurt as SUV of Dato Arroyo’s wife rams jeep
BATANGAS, Philippines – At least five people sustained injuries when the sport utility vehicle carrying the wife and daughter of Camarines Sur Rep. Diosdado Ignacio “Dato†Arroyo bumped a passenger jeepney in Sto. Tomas town this province last Monday morning, police said.
Senior Superintendent Rosauro Acio, Batangas police director, said Antonio Solomon, driver of the Toyota Land Cruiser bearing Mrs. Victoria Arroyo and her daughter Ive, lost control of the wheel, causing the vehicle to ram the rear portion of the passenger jeepney along the Maharlika Highway in Barangay San Vicente at around 6:30 a.m. Monday.
Investigators said the jeepney was unloading passengers when the accident occurred. Both vehicles were northbound.
Because of the impact, five passengers of the jeepney were injured and rushed to the St. Frances Cabrini Hospital. They were identified as Marisol Villegas, Marilou Desio, Joar Sasis, Andy Niem, and Hazel Reyes.
Police said Mrs. Arroyo and her daughter were unhurt. Arroyo was not with his family when the accident happened.
After the accident, Mrs. Arroyo and her daughter were transferred to a back-up vehicle by their bodyguards and proceeded toward Manila.
Acio said the case was settled amicably with the Arroyos shouldering the hospital bills of the five victims.
